ACDI/VOCA is seeking a Livestock Productivity Lead for an anticipated livestock program in Nigeria funded by USAID. The Activity will explore practical, cost effective, and multi-stakeholder adaptation solutions to improve livelihoods of poor and vulnerable communities in target states.
The program is anticipated to start in late December 2022 and this position will be based in Nigeria.
Responsibilities
Design and implement strategies focused on increasing livestock productivity through animal health and nutrition, husbandry, herd management, and breeding practices
Lead initiatives enhancing livestock management learning and adoption of best practices
Design, test, and scale market-led mechanisms to promote and deliver inputs and services to livestock producers
Develop partnerships to increase year-round access to affordable, high-quality animal feed
Conduct targeted research on new/potential market channels and technologies, business models, and partnerships
Design embedded extension solutions to facilitate the transfer of improved livestock rearing practices to producers
Qualifications
A Bachelor’s Degree in Livestock Management, Agriculture, Animal Aciences, or relevant field is required
5 years of experience working in livestock production and marketing in Nigeria strongly preferred
Demonstrated track record of working with service providers in the livestock sector, including veterinary and input services
Strong writing and oral presentation skills
Fluency in English (written and oral) is required; Knowledge of regional languages is a plus.
